Beloved BBC Show Hosted by Helen Skelton Pulled From Telly with Immediate Effect

UNITED KINGDOM, JUL 14 – Gethin Jones announced a summer break from BBC Morning Live and thanked viewers for their support before returning in September, with many fans expressing well wishes.

  • BBC's Morning Live, hosted by Gethin Jones, Michelle Ackerley, and Helen Skelton, took a six-week summer break starting after the Friday show in July 2025.
  • The break occurred as part of the show's regular summer hiatus, with Gethin Jones announcing the pause and promising a return at the start of the school term.
  • Morning Live began in 2020 as a BBC daytime rival to ITV, moved from London to Manchester in 2022, and gained almost 1.5 million viewers on its first episode.
  • Gethin Jones said, "We'll be back soon!" and praised how many viewers watch and share stories on @bbcmorninglive, while fans expressed disappointment over the temporary absence.
  • The show plans to resume broadcasting at 9:30 am on Monday, 1 September 2025, signaling the return to its weekday morning schedule after the summer break.
